Output 82539631d9e836b6360953e6f17fe082881e47f675fd7248380d004061d6cb46:46

value
420374
script pubkey
OP_HASH160 OP_PUSHBYTES_20 247f7c80b6e15d6328f86151c8415dd193ea4da0 OP_EQUAL
address
351zyMb5RQVr1XCZ5RJWwHGGCH8T79e8oK
transaction
82539631d9e836b6360953e6f17fe082881e47f675fd7248380d004061d6cb46
spent
true